Reconciliation at Fort Lewis College with Matthew Schaeffer

Fort Lewis College, formerly a Federal Indian Boarding School, is committed to an ongoing reconciliation process that acknowledges its historical impact and honors its responsibilities to Indigenous communities, students, faculty, and staff. This work requires intentional focus, healing, and sustained action and it is essential to our shared future.

In this presentation Matthew Schaeffer discusses the historical realities of Fort Lewis Indian Boarding School and Fort Lewis College. Schaeffer will discuss the intergenerational impacts of Federal Indian Boarding School, including the specific impacts of Fort Lewis Indian Boarding School and the ways these histories inform Fort Lewis College's current Reconciliation process. Through this presentation, Schaeffer aims to share knowledge with our local community so that we may cultivate a shared responsibility to honor and support Indigenous communities.
